    This was our first visit to this location. One of the things that we do is travel to anything in the spirits world in the region. This is the 27th distillery in the Pittsburgh region. Found out from the owner that they opened up in January of 2023. He mentioned about the license that they have in place. Allows this to serve drinks here, sell their products at other locations (bars, restaurants) etc; When you walk in you get this nice smell of whiskey fermenting. Love the smell and a great view of the production floor. They have a 100 gallon pot still on the floor. Masher and a unit for fermentation. They have another device for distilling the Gin. Alex the owner mentioned that he has plans to add another pot still, something larger than the 100 gallon. As they start off, Alex and his wife still have full-time jobs in their industry before they can justify the ability to go full-time with the business. This is common with many people that own wineries, breweries, distilleries etc; We sampled the only 3 products that they have. Apple and Oranges, Gin and a whiskey base that is a bourbon but a clear spirit for now. They are working on a bourbon as they have barrels as small as 2 gallons, 5, 10, 15 and as larges as 59 gallons aging with the base to create a brown spirit for the bourbon experience. All of the samples were good and unique in the taste that we experienced. They have a new set of drinks weekly or monthly. I had the apples and oranges and like it. But loved the mule with the jalapeño, it had a spice to it that I loved. The owner Alex was nice and explained everything clearly. He explained the devices that he has in place on the production floor. Getting to the distillery, this is in a old bank and goes with the theme of Heist and the bathrooms have photos of bank robbers, bonnie and Clyde. Cool experience. Alex, mentioned that they are working on outside seating as well. This is a good stop to have pre-drinks before a concert moving forward. Overall impressive experience. I purchased a bottle of the Apple and Oranges and look forward to our next visit at this nice and upcoming distillery to the area and only spirit place in Burgettstown.
